A stainless steel connection pipe is a fabricated piping component designed to connect equipment, tanks, pumps, valves, or processing systems while maintaining reliable fluid transfer and structural integrity.
Unlike standard catalog pipe fittings, custom connection pipes are manufactured according to project-specific dimensions, connection methods, installation space, and operating conditions. They often combine pipe sections, flanges, reducers, supports, and precision-machined interfaces into one integrated assembly.
These fabricated components are widely used in industrial process systems where standard fittings cannot satisfy layout, pressure, or equipment interface requirements.

Material selection depends on corrosion resistance, operating pressure, temperature, and process media.
Available materials include:
Stainless Steel 304
Stainless Steel 304L
Stainless Steel 316
Stainless Steel 316L
Duplex Stainless Steel 2205
Super Duplex Stainless Steel
Carbon Steel (Optional)
Grade 316L is commonly selected for chloride-containing or chemical environments because of its improved corrosion resistance compared with 304, while Duplex 2205 provides higher strength together with enhanced resistance to stress corrosion cracking.

Surface treatment enhances corrosion resistance, cleanliness, and appearance.
Available finishes include:
Pickling
Passivation
Glass Bead Blasting
Satin Finish
Mirror Polishing
Mechanical Polishing
Electropolishing (Optional)
Pickling and passivation restore the protective chromium oxide layer after welding, helping improve long-term corrosion resistance in stainless steel piping systems.
